6 Stronger Synonyms for “Identified” on a Resume

"Identified" describes finding something but not the method or impact. Stronger alternatives show whether you discovered through analysis, uncovered through investigation, or detected through monitoring.

Instead of “identified”, try
DiscoveredUncoveredPinpointedDetectedRecognizedSurfaced

Synonyms with Resume Examples

Each alternative below includes a real resume bullet point so you can see it in context.

1. Discovered

Example

“Discovered a pricing inconsistency that was costing the company $50K per month in lost revenue”

2. Uncovered

Example

“Uncovered 3 critical security vulnerabilities through a manual code audit of the authentication system”

3. Pinpointed

Example

“Pinpointed the root cause of a 20% drop in conversion rates, tracing it to a broken form validation on mobile”

4. Detected

Example

“Detected fraudulent transactions patterns using anomaly detection, preventing $300K in potential losses”

5. Recognized

Example

“Recognized an untapped market segment through customer data analysis, informing a product line that generated $1M in year one”

6. Surfaced

Example

“Surfaced 5 key customer pain points through user research that shaped the Q3 product roadmap”

Pro Tip

Always pair the discovery with its impact: "Pinpointed X, which led to Y" is far stronger than "Identified X."
